The daily summary for Monday (also available on the Flylady website at flight plan which should update automatically each day.

**

Baby-step no 5 - use kind words about yourself

We are in Zone 2 this week: the kitchen

Spend 15 mins decluttering in Zone 2.

When you have finished decluttering, the detailed cleaning list (if you are at that stage) for Zone 2 is here

Mission for Monday scrub the stove top

The daily focus for Monday is: weekly home blessing hour

The monthly habit for February decluttering for 15 minutes a day
